JPMorgan Chase & Co., formed by the 2000 merger of J.P. Morgan & Co. and Chase Manhattan Bank, is a global financial services giant headquartered in New York City, tracing its roots back to 1799 through its predecessor firms. As one of the largest banks in the world, it operates across investment banking, commercial banking, asset management, and consumer ban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ers, corporations, and governments. Led by CEO Jamie Dimon since 2005, the firm is renowned for its role in high-profile deals, robust trading operations, and its Chase retail banking network, which includes extensive credit card and mortgage services. Combining a legacy of financial innovation with a dominant market presence, JPMorgan Chase remains a cornerstone of the global economy.

JP Morgan Chase's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, JP Morgan Chase held 6,220 positions worth $681B, up 14% from $595B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

JP Morgan Chase's Q4 2020 filing shows 531 new, 2,858 increased, 1,755 reduced and 504 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Apartment Income REIT Corp.: 5,811,161 shares worth $223M. The largest sale was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, an estimated $2.34B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.
